    IR2111SPBF Frequently Asked Questions (FAQs)

    • The maximum voltage that can be applied to the VCC pin is 15V, but it's recommended to keep it between 10V to 14V for optimal performance.
    • The bootstrap capacitor should be selected based on the maximum voltage and current requirements of the high-side driver. A general rule of thumb is to choose a capacitor with a voltage rating of at least 2x the maximum voltage on the VCC pin and a capacitance value of 10nF to 100nF.
    • The SD (Shutdown) pin is an active-low input that allows the user to shut down the IC when pulled low. When the SD pin is pulled low, the IC enters a low-power state, and all outputs are turned off. This pin can be used to implement undervoltage lockout or to shut down the IC during fault conditions.
    • The IR2111SPBF has a built-in dead time generator that ensures a minimum dead time of 540ns between the high-side and low-side drivers. However, the user can adjust the dead time by adding an external resistor and capacitor between the DT (Dead Time) pin and ground. The dead time can be calculated using the formula: Dead Time (ns) = 540 + (RDT x CDT), where RDT is the external resistor value and CDT is the external capacitor value.
    • The maximum frequency of operation for the IR2111SPBF is 500kHz, but it's recommended to operate at frequencies below 200kHz for optimal performance and to minimize power losses.
